Telemarketing Services at Lowell, Massachusetts, United States

Found: 3 Businesses, 1 Pages
Page:   1

1. View Point
220 Howard St, Lowell, MA 01851
Coordinate: 42.63379,-71.31408
Phone: (978) 364-5555

2. Call Center Services Inc
175 Cabot St Ste 440, Lowell, MA 01854
Coordinate: 42.64999,-71.31693
Phone: (978) 446-1440

3. Voraboutvongsa Phone
47 Mount Vernon St, Lowell, MA 01854
Coordinate: 42.6477,-71.32642
Phone: (978) 458-8915

Found: 3 Businesses, 1 Pages
Page:   1
0.21333